Tips to Help You Avoid a Motorcycle Accident

Tips to Help You Avoid a Motorcycle AccidentWhen you drive a motorcycle, you accept the fact that these offer less protection than traditional passenger vehicles. If you are involved in a motorcycle accident, the likelihood of serious injuries is present. However, there are also steps you can take to help prevent a motorcycle accident from occurring at all. When you learn and practice defensive driving techniques, you can reduce the potential of being involved in an accident. Some of the top safety tips to follow when riding a motorcycle can be found here.

Always Wear a Helmet

One of the best ways you can protect yourself from serious injuries is to wear some type of protective headgear. It is important to find a helmet that has been approved by the DOT – Department of Transportation. Studies have shown again and again that wearing a helmet can save lives by absorbing some of the impact to your head.

Use Other Types of Protective Gear

While a helmet protects your head, you also have to think about the rest of your body. You need to be prepared for the possibility of a crash. This means you need to also wear gloves, leg braces, boots, and a jacket. This can help to prevent scrapes, burns, road rash, and other injuries that occur after a motorcycle accident.

Avoid Sharing Lines with Another Vehicle

In some cases, other drivers on the road are oblivious and only see the other passenger vehicles next to them. As a result, they may not realize that there is a motorcycle sharing the lane to the right or left. Sharing lanes, which is also called lane splitting, is one of the main causes of serious motorcycle accidents.

Invest in Regular Motorcycle Maintenance

While there is no question you need to inspect the engine of your motorcycle regularly, you also need to keep up with how other systems are working. This includes the headlights, brake lights, and other equipment. These are all essential for your safety while on the road.

Don’t Over or Underestimate Your Riding Ability

You need to be aware of what you can and cannot handle while on the road. It is important to ride with caution and in conditions that match your skills. After all, you know what you are capable of, and this is going to be critical in preventing a serious accident.
